Joint Committee on Environment and Climate Action to examine recommendations of Report of Citizens’ Assembly relating to Land Use and Water Quality

6 Nov 2023, 16:35

The Joint Committee on Environment and Climate Action will meet tomorrow, Tuesday, 7 November, to resume its examination of the Report of the Citizens’ Assembly on Biodiversity Loss.

The meeting at 11am in Committee Room 3 of Leinster House will discuss the recommendations contained in the Citizens’ Assembly report relating to Land Use and Water Quality and the land use review, and will be split into two sessions.

11am-12.30pm – Representatives from The Environmental Protection Agency (EPA); and Professor Mark Scott from University College Dublin and Chair of the Technical Working Group on Phase 2 of the Land Use Review.

12.30pm-2pm – Officials from the Department of Agriculture, Food and the Marine and the Department of Housing, Local Government and Heritage.

Committee Cathaoirleach Deputy Brian Leddin said: “The Citizens’ Assembly on Biodiversity Loss made a series of significant recommendations around the water quality of our streams, rivers, lakes and coastal areas, and the use of land for agriculture, peatlands and forestry.

“The EPA has highlighted how just over half of Ireland’s freshwater bodies are in a satisfactory condition which means that a large number are not in good ecological health.

“The Committee looks forward to discussing the Citizens’ Assembly’s recommendations, water quality issues, the land use reviews and related matters with the EPA, Professor Scott and the officials from the two departments responsible for legislation in these areas.”

The Joint Committee on Environment and Climate Action has 14 Members, nine from the Dáil and five from the Seanad.
